Understanding the Construction of Modern Fishing Lines
Modern fishing lines have evolved significantly from the traditional options of the past. While natural materials like silk and linen were once commonplace, today’s lines are predominantly made from synthetic polymers. These materials offer superior strength, durability, and consistency in performance. Monofilament, fluorocarbon, and braided lines represent the three primary types currently available, each with distinct characteristics. Monofilament is known for its affordability and stretch, which can help absorb shock during a fight. Fluorocarbon, on the other hand, boasts near invisibility underwater and high abrasion resistance. Braided lines provide exceptional strength for their diameter and minimal stretch, making them ideal for techniques requiring direct contact with the fish.
The manufacturing process also impacts line quality. Extrusion, stretching, and heat-treatment are common steps employed to enhance the line’s properties. For example, stretching aligns the polymer molecules, increasing tensile strength. Heat-treatment can improve knot strength and reduce memory – the tendency of a line to coil after being spooled. Choosing a reputable brand that adheres to stringent quality control measures is vital to ensure the line performs as expected. This includes checking for consistent diameter, even coloration, and proper spooling to prevent tangles and ensure smooth casting.
The Role of Line Diameter and Test Strength
Two crucial specifications to consider when selecting a fishing line are its diameter and test strength. Diameter refers to the line’s thickness, usually measured in millimeters or pounds. A smaller diameter line offers less visibility underwater and can cast further, but it may also be more prone to abrasion. Test strength, measured in pounds, indicates the amount of weight the line can withstand before breaking. It’s essential to match the test strength to the target species and the expected fighting conditions. Using a line that is too weak can result in a lost fish, while a line that is too strong may compromise your presentation and reduce hooksets.
Understanding the relationship between diameter and test strength is also important. Generally, a line with a larger diameter will have a higher test strength. However, advancements in material technology have allowed manufacturers to create lines that offer increased strength within smaller diameters, providing anglers with more options. It's critical to review the manufacturer's specifications and choose a line that strikes the right balance between strength, sensitivity and stealth for your specific needs.
| Line Type | Typical Test Range (lbs) | Diameter Range (mm) | Key Characteristics |
|---|---|---|---|
| Monofilament | 4-30 | 0.15-0.50 | Affordable, stretch, good for beginners |
| Fluorocarbon | 4-25 | 0.13-0.45 | Low visibility, abrasion resistant, sinks quickly |
| Braided | 10-100 | 0.10-0.40 | High strength, low stretch, great sensitivity |
Choosing the right line often involves weighing these characteristics against the specific demands of the fishing environment, as well as the angler’s personal preference. Continual experimentation with different types and strengths will help refine one's approach and maximize fishing success.

Matching Line to Fishing Techniques
Different fishing techniques demand different line characteristics. For example, finesse techniques like drop-shotting or shaky-head fishing require lines with high sensitivity and low stretch to detect subtle bites. In these scenarios, a fluorocarbon or braided line with a smaller diameter is often the best choice. Conversely, techniques like crankbait fishing or trolling benefit from lines with some stretch to absorb the shock of sudden strikes. Monofilament is a popular option for these applications, offering a good balance of stretch and affordability. When targeting large predatory fish, like musky or pike, a braided line with a high test strength is essential to handle their powerful runs and aggressive attacks.
Considering the water clarity is also crucial. In clear water, an invisible line like fluorocarbon can be a significant advantage, as it minimizes the line’s visibility to wary fish. In murky or stained water, line color becomes less important, and you can prioritize other factors like strength and abrasion resistance. It’s vital to adapt your line selection to the specific conditions and target species to maximize your chances of success. Experimentation and observation are key to discovering what works best in your local fishing waters.
Selecting the Right Line for Specific Species
The species you are targeting also influences the optimal line choice. For example, when fishing for trout in clear streams, a light fluorocarbon line is often preferred for its invisibility and sensitivity. For bass fishing in lakes and reservoirs, a versatile line like fluorocarbon or braided line works well for a variety of techniques. When targeting saltwater species, such as snook or redfish, a line with high abrasion resistance and saltwater resistance is essential to withstand the harsh marine environment. Selecting a line that is specifically designed for saltwater use will help prevent premature degradation and ensure optimal performance.
Consider combining different line types. Many anglers use a fluorocarbon leader tied to a braided main line. The braided line provides the strength and sensitivity for casting and setting the hook, while the fluorocarbon leader offers invisibility near the bait or lure. This combination provides the best of both worlds and can improve your overall success rate.
- Assess water clarity and structure.
- Determine the expected size and fighting ability of the target species.
- Choose a line type (monofilament, fluorocarbon, or braided) that matches the technique and species.
- Select an appropriate test strength and diameter.
- Consider using a leader material for added abrasion resistance or invisibility.
Proper line management is also essential. Regularly check your line for abrasions and replace it when necessary. Properly spooling your reel can help prevent tangles and ensure smooth casting. Taking these extra steps will help extend the life of your line and improve your fishing performance.
The Impact of Line Color on Fish Visibility
The color of your fishing line can play a subtle but significant role in fish visibility, particularly in clear water conditions. While many anglers believe that clear or nearly invisible lines are always the best choice, this isn’t always the case. The effectiveness of line color depends on a variety of factors, including water clarity, depth, and the angle of sunlight. Generally, clear fluorocarbon lines are the least visible underwater, making them ideal for spooky fish in clear water. However, fluorocarbon can sometimes become more visible when it passes over dark bottoms or submerged structure.
Monofilament lines come in a variety of colors, each with its own advantages and disadvantages. Green lines tend to blend in well with vegetation, while blue lines can be less visible in open water. Braided lines are often available in a range of colors, including high-visibility options that can help you track your line and detect subtle bites. The effectiveness of a particular color can vary depending on the specific environment and the fish’s vision capabilities. Experimentation and observation are key to determining the best color for your fishing conditions.
Beyond Line Selection: Maintenance and Proper Handling
Once you’ve selected the right line for your fishing needs, proper maintenance and handling are crucial to maximizing its lifespan and performance. Regularly inspect your line for abrasions, nicks, and weak spots. After a day of fishing, rinse your line with freshwater to remove salt, dirt, and debris. Avoid exposing your line to direct sunlight for extended periods, as UV radiation can degrade the material over time. Store your spooled line in a cool, dark, and dry place. When tying knots, ensure they are properly tightened and lubricated to prevent slippage and maintain strength.
Remember that even the best fishing line will eventually wear out. Replace your line at least once a year, or more frequently if you fish in harsh conditions or catch a lot of fish. Proper line management is a key aspect of successful angling. By investing in quality line and taking care of it properly, you can improve your chances of landing more fish and enjoying a more rewarding fishing experience.
